Granite Statue of Amun Ram protecting King Taharqa. 25th Dynasty (Approx. 690-664 BC) Egyptian, from Kawa in Nubia. Found by Professor Francis Llewellyn Griffith in 1930-1 in the Temple of Amun. (Photo by: Universal History Archive/UIG via Getty Images)
